Going linear - The Luxman 507ux
Based on real world measurements, it’s over 90W/channel into 8ohms and near 160W into 4ohms. It’s 30W in Class A, then switches to A/B above that. I own the L-590AX, it’s anything but low power. http://www.navratilaudio.cz/novinky/Luxman_L590AXII_...
